LeBron James jokes about unusual new reality with son Bronny

LeBron James is still adjusting to an unusual new reality involving his son Bronny James.

After making NBA history by sharing the court with Bronny during their time together with the Los Angeles Lakers, LeBron joked about the fact that his son can now officially be described as one of his former teammates.

"I have an almost 22-year-old son who is now my former teammate, which is hilarious," LeBron said.

The father-son duo became the first in NBA history to play together when Bronny joined the Lakers, creating one of the most unique chapters of LeBron's legendary career.

Their time as teammates, however, came to an end this offseason following LeBron's departure from Los Angeles and move to the Philadelphia 76ers.

Historic father-son chapter comes to an end

Playing alongside Bronny had long been one of LeBron's most publicized career goals, with the four-time NBA champion previously speaking on numerous occasions about his desire to share an NBA court with his eldest son.

That eventually became reality with the Lakers, giving James another historic achievement during the final stages of his career.

Now playing for different teams, LeBron can look back on the experience from a different perspective – including the unusual realization that his own son belongs on the list of players he can call a former teammate.

For LeBron, who entered the NBA in 2003, the comment also highlights the remarkable longevity of a career that lasted long enough for him to go from teenage phenom to playing alongside his own son at the highest level.
